Output fba9413c12437e7790265fdd06df0c86c3dd665132de72d20b5b91828c069c99:0

value
160443407
script pubkey
OP_0 OP_PUSHBYTES_20 5bb8ae3766eac6774b93c9e67873c4a5537cc2e8
address
ltc1qtwu2udmxatr8wjune8n8su7y54fheshgpd556r
transaction
fba9413c12437e7790265fdd06df0c86c3dd665132de72d20b5b91828c069c99
spent
true